underdrive pulley question

so i bought an underdrive pulley awhile back but haven't put it on yet because i have no clue what belt size i need.

when i bought it i just bought the pulley, and that was it so i was wondering what size belt i need if any of you guys know?

Put the pulley on. Then with a string, trace around the routes of the belts. Measure the string to find the length belt(s) you require.

i found out what length i needed by mocking up the original belt to the new setup and estimating how much longer i would need to get around the last pulley. and just get the shortest one that will fiton , the alt adjustment will take out whatever slack is there. rcc also has a thread on this with belt sizes listed for different setups but im too lazy to look it up
